Как настроить интеграцию с ERP-системами в WooCommerce
Интеграция с ERP-системами (Enterprise Resource Planning) — это важный шаг для роста и автоматизации интернет-магазина на платформе WooCommerce. ERP-системы позволяют управлять основными бизнес-процессами, такими как учет запасов, логистика, бухгалтерия и управление заказами, что помогает бизнесу более эффективно управлять ресурсами и сократить операционные затраты. В этой статье мы рассмотрим, как настроить интеграцию WooCommerce с ERP-системами, какие существуют способы интеграции и популярные ERP для онлайн-магазинов.
Зачем нужна интеграция WooCommerce с ERP-системами?
ERP-системы помогают объединить ключевые процессы бизнеса в единую систему, что делает их идеальными для интеграции с интернет-магазинами, особенно для тех, кто работает с большими объемами данных. Вот несколько причин, почему стоит интегрировать WooCommerce с ERP:
- Автоматизация операций: Интеграция позволяет автоматизировать управление заказами, обновление запасов, формирование счетов и другие рутинные процессы.
- Снижение ошибок: Вручную вводить данные в WooCommerce и ERP часто приводит к ошибкам. Интеграция позволяет синхронизировать данные в режиме реального времени.
- Управление запасами: Вы можете автоматически синхронизировать остатки на складе и получать уведомления о нехватке товара.
- Управление клиентами: ERP помогает централизованно хранить данные о клиентах, отслеживать их заказы и историю покупок.
- Финансовый учет: ERP-системы автоматизируют бухгалтерские процессы, что особенно важно для налоговой отчетности и ведения финансов.
Теперь давайте рассмотрим, как настроить интеграцию WooCommerce с ERP-системой.
1. Способы интеграции WooCommerce с ERP-системами
Существует несколько способов интеграции WooCommerce с ERP:
1.1. Использование готовых плагинов
Многие популярные ERP-системы поддерживают интеграцию с WooCommerce через плагины. Эти плагины предоставляют готовые решения для обмена данными между магазином и ERP. Они просты в установке и настройке, поэтому подходят для большинства пользователей, не обладающих глубокими техническими знаниями.
Преимущества:
- Легкость установки и настройки.
- Быстрая интеграция с минимальными затратами.
- Плагины обычно поддерживаются разработчиками и регулярно обновляются.
Примеры популярных плагинов:
- WP ERP — это популярный бесплатный плагин для WooCommerce, который включает модули для управления HR, CRM и бухгалтерией. С помощью дополнительных расширений можно интегрировать складской учет и финансы.
- WooCommerce ERP Integration — премиум-плагин, который позволяет синхронизировать данные о заказах, запасах и клиентах между WooCommerce и различными ERP-системами.
1.2. Использование API
Для более гибкой и глубокой интеграции вы можете использовать API WooCommerce и ERP-систем. Этот метод позволяет настроить индивидуальные интеграции под потребности бизнеса, если готовые решения не предоставляют необходимых функций.
Преимущества:
- Полный контроль над процессами интеграции.
- Возможность глубокой настройки и кастомизации обмена данными.
Недостатки:
- Требуются технические навыки для разработки и настройки.
- Более длительный процесс разработки по сравнению с готовыми плагинами.
API-интеграция обычно используется крупными компаниями или бизнесами с уникальными требованиями, которые не могут быть решены с помощью стандартных решений.
1.3. Интеграция через сторонние сервисы
Если вам нужна быстрая интеграция, но без необходимости разработки с нуля, вы можете использовать такие сервисы, как Zapier или Integromat (Make). Эти платформы автоматизации предоставляют интеграционные сценарии для соединения WooCommerce с различными ERP-системами через API.
Преимущества:
- Быстрая настройка интеграции.
- Широкий выбор готовых шаблонов для автоматизации.
Недостатки:
- Ограниченные возможности по сравнению с прямым использованием API.
- Сложности при необходимости кастомных решений.
2. Шаги по настройке интеграции WooCommerce с ERP
Теперь рассмотрим основные шаги, которые нужно выполнить для интеграции WooCommerce с ERP-системой.
Шаг 1: Определите цели интеграции
Прежде чем начать процесс интеграции, важно четко определить, какие задачи вы хотите автоматизировать. Вот несколько вопросов, которые стоит задать себе:
- Какие данные нужно синхронизировать между WooCommerce и ERP? (заказы, запасы, клиенты, счета)
- Как часто должна происходить синхронизация данных? (в реальном времени или по расписанию)
- Есть ли уникальные требования к обработке данных, которые нужно учесть?
Шаг 2: Выберите подходящий метод интеграции
В зависимости от ваших целей и технических возможностей выберите метод интеграции: плагин, API или сторонний сервис автоматизации. Если вы не уверены, начните с изучения готовых решений, которые могут удовлетворить большинство базовых потребностей.
Шаг 3: Установка и настройка плагина (если выбран готовый плагин)
Если вы выбрали плагин для интеграции WooCommerce с ERP, выполните следующие действия:
- Перейдите в административную панель WordPress.
- В разделе «Плагины» выберите «Добавить новый» и найдите плагин для интеграции с вашей ERP-системой.
- Установите и активируйте плагин.
- Перейдите в настройки плагина и следуйте инструкциям по подключению ERP-системы. Обычно это включает введение API-ключей или других данных для подключения.
- Настройте синхронизацию данных (например, заказы, клиенты, запасы) и укажите частоту обновлений.
Шаг 4: Настройка API (если используется кастомная интеграция)
Если вы выбрали интеграцию через API, следуйте этим шагам:
- Получите доступ к документации по API WooCommerce и ERP-системы.
- Сгенерируйте API-ключи в WooCommerce. Это можно сделать через раздел «WooCommerce» → «Настройки» → «API» → «REST API».
- Используйте API для создания автоматических процессов передачи данных между WooCommerce и ERP. Например, вы можете автоматически передавать данные о новых заказах в ERP или синхронизировать количество товаров на складе.
- Напишите или настройте скрипты для работы с API, чтобы обеспечить необходимую функциональность.
Шаг 5: Тестирование и проверка
После завершения настройки интеграции важно протестировать её работу. Проверьте следующие аспекты:
- Корректно ли синхронизируются данные между WooCommerce и ERP.
- Все ли заказы, запасы и данные о клиентах обновляются правильно.
- Отсутствуют ли задержки в обновлении данных.
Если всё работает как надо, интеграция завершена!
Шаг 6: Поддержка и обновление
Регулярно проверяйте работу интеграции и обновляйте плагины или API-коды, чтобы избежать сбоев. Также следите за обновлениями WooCommerce и ERP-системы, так как могут появляться новые функции или изменения, требующие корректировки интеграции.
3. Популярные ERP-системы для интеграции с WooCommerce
3.1. Odoo
Odoo — это мощная ERP-система с открытым исходным кодом, которая поддерживает множество модулей, включая инвентаризацию, бухгалтерию и управление продажами. Для WooCommerce доступны различные плагины и модули, которые облегчают интеграцию с Odoo.
3.2. SAP
SAP — это одна из ведущих ERP-систем для крупных предприятий. Она поддерживает глубокую интеграцию с WooCommerce через API или сторонние сервисы. SAP предоставляет обширные возможности для управления бизнес-процессами.
3.3. NetSuite
NetSuite — это облачная ERP-система, предлагающая расширенные возможности для управления финансами, цепочкой поставок и продажами. Для интеграции с WooCommerce также доступны готовые решения и API-интеграции.
3.4. 1C:Предприятие
Для российских пользователей часто актуальна интеграция с 1С, которая используется для бухгалтерского учета и управления запасами. Существуют плагины для синхронизации данных между WooCommerce и 1С, такие как МойСклад или специальные API-интеграторы.
Заключение
Интеграция WooCommerce с ERP-системами — это важный шаг для автоматизации и улучшения работы вашего интернет-магазина. Используя плагины, API или сторонние сервисы, вы сможете оптимизировать процессы управления заказами, запасами и финансовым учетом. Выбор метода интеграции зависит от ваших бизнес-потребностей и технических возможностей,
Комментариев: 0